The Thermal Test Vehicle.

A 20kW multi-channel heater controller for validating liquid-cooled server infrastructure.

The thermal test vehicle installed in a server chassis

The problem

The client needed to validate the thermal performance of their custom liquid cooling system, cold plates and coolant delivery units, for next-generation servers. That meant simulating server heat loads on demand: a controllable thermal test vehicle.

What we built

  • Multi-channel modular heater controller PCBs, each channel safely delivering 2kW.
  • A wireless HMI running on a tablet, built with a PLC contractor, controlling individual heater zones across multiple rack-mounted servers via PWM.
  • Mechanical integration with the custom sheet-metal server chassis, working alongside the client’s mechanical engineers.
  • Debugging at power: profiling power lead inductance and mitigating high-voltage transients.

Thermocouple readings from a test run

The outcome

The client’s cold plates and CDU infrastructure handled total loads of up to 20kW. The test vehicle proved it with real-world data, which unblocked funding for the group’s next generation of high-density server architectures.
